To become a candidate to run for office in Korea, what do you have to do? Let's see qualification, work ethic and process.

         First, we have to hold some qualification. Sex, old, level of education have nothing to do with the right. But we must be at least 25years old. And other elements limit qualification. For example, a person who has something about interdiction, election illegalities, imprisonment, disfranchisement, and so on can be limited to running for office.

         Second, we have to have a sense of mission, a kind of work ethic. We would rather try to question ourselves ; why I want to be officer in my own country, how I will make this country be better, what is it better, what method makes my goal achieved. If our own goal were just power, rich or honor, we had better quit the dream.

         Last, we have to file for Congress which needs to follow the administrative procedure. We are to register two days before the election day. And we need recommendation of a political party or from 300 to 500 general people. Moreover, we should donate 15 million won to the country.
